The Law Offices of Gary K. Walch, located at 23801 Calabasas Road, Suite 1019, Calabasas, CA 91302, specializes in representing dog bite victims throughout Los Angeles. Their attorneys guide clients through California’s strict liability laws, which hold dog owners responsible for unprovoked attacks regardless of the animal’s past behavior or the owner’s knowledge of aggressive tendencies. The only exceptions apply to trespassers on private property or individuals who provoked the dog, though children under six are typically exempt from these exceptions.
